Veteran wide receiver/tight end Jordan Matthews signed with the Carolina Panthers as a member of the practice squad on Wednesday. The 31-year-old last played for the Philadelphia Eagles in 2019, catching four passes for 33 yards in two games. Matthews once posted a 997-yard season, but that was in 2015. In 2023, there's little to no chance he becomes fantasy-relevant, and it's probably a long shot for him to even join the active roster this season. The Vanderbilt alum can be ignored for fantasy football until further notice.
The San Francisco 49ers re-signed tight end Jordan Matthews to a Reserve/Futures contract on Wednesday. Matthews, originally drafted in the second round as a wide receiver by the Philadelphia Eagles in 2014, has been with the 49ers since the 2019 season. However, he's been active for only four total games and played only four special teams snaps in his lone game in 2021 in Week 8 against the Chicago Bears. The 29-year-old will merely be competing for a spot on the active roster in training camp this summer, and even if he makes the squad to begin the regular season, Matthews is unlikely to become a big part of San Francisco's offense with George Kittle around.
Free-agent ex-wide receiver Jordan Matthews has added 15-plus pounds and will work out this weekend as a tight end for NFL scouts in San Diego. Matthews attended tight end University and has also been working out in Nashville with a group of tight ends that included George Kittle and Robert Tonyan. The 28-year-old entered the NFL in 2014 out of Vanderbilt as a second-round pick by the Philadelphia Eagles. He spent three years in Philly before going to the Buffalo Bills in 2017. Matthews had his best season in 2015, when he caught 85 passes for 997 yards and eight touchdowns in 16 games (12 starts). We'll have to wait and see if a team gives him a shot at his new position, but Matthews will be a long shot for fantasy relevance if he lands on a roster.
